German television isn’t imaginable without the comedian and moderator Max Giermann. In TV shows such as “Switch reloaded” or “extra3”, he shines as a parodist and slips into the character of countless well-known personalities. Klaus Kinski, Karl Lagerfeld or Dieter Bohlen: Max can copy them all.
Now Max Giermann shows himself from a completely new creative side: As an artist, cartoonist and illustrator. In his first book “Ich bin was, was du nicht siehst”, he lets the reader participate in his vision of the world, which surprises with its ingenious humor.
In an interview with his editor Antje Haubner on stage, Max Giermann gives an insight into his creative process, shares personal anecdotes and draws live in front of the audience.
